Interviewing

For an increasing number of people it is important to obtain relevant information within a professional context. This applies to the external auditor who needs to monitor processes and uncover irregularities, the personnel manager who needs to carry out job interviews, the auditor in the area of forensics as well as the engineer who needs to question those involved in a workplace accident in order to investigate its causes.


As relevant research results show, our everyday communication is not fully suited to obtain a maximum of information in such situations. As part of our long-standing experience as police and criminal psychologists and as trainers in the area of interviewing, we draw from a pool of practical experience which is unique in the German-speaking community. On this basis we have developed specific interviewing modules that are tailored to the needs of specific interview settings. In addition, we provide consulting in the process of designing and preparing demanding and complex interviews and offer individual coaching to further improve your skills.
